SUMMARY:
The primary responsibility will be the management of the tool supply crib located on the customer’s site. This position will coordinate customer needs, inventory management, productivity and logistics. The main flow of supplies will be facilitated through the use of industrial vending solutions. This individual coordinates customer needs, inventory management, productivity and logistics. The CSC-2 leverages their strong customer service, organizational, leadership and communication skills. They work both independently and with a team and works with a high level of trust.
